4 hours ago, Warfarin said:

Something that I have seen mentioned is some organizations are compelled to trade prospects this year more than in other years because after this year, organizations will be limited in how many minor leaguers they can employ.  I believe after this year, the Domestic Reserve List will drop from 190 to 165, which means that we can have 25 less minor leaguers in our organization next year than we did this year.

That’s more of a problem for teams who have deep systems, like the Dodgers.

The Angels can easily cut 25 minor leaguers and not break a sweat.

Link to comment
Share on other sites

20 minutes ago, Trendon said:

That’s more of a problem for teams who have deep systems, like the Dodgers.

The Angels can easily cut 25 minor leaguers and not break a sweat.

Its only 15, in 2021 it was raised to 190 during the offseason to help with the incoming drafted players before reducing the in season number again to 180. But yeah this is more of an issue for the deeper teams.  

The shit gets really murky with international players.  Apparently teams are playing with the rules that limit the assigned players -- some teams are just not assigning some guys and gaming the system.

It's going to be interesting to see if they ever do go down to 150 like the owners wanted during the last CBA.
